What is the average monthly cost for assisted living in Sarles, North Dakota?
In Sarles, ND, assisted living costs are generally lower than the national average due to the rural setting and lower cost of living in the state. Monthly fees typically range from approximately $3,500 to $4,800, depending on the level of care required, room type (private or semi-private), and specific amenities offered by the facility. It's important to note that Sarles is a very small community, so there may be limited on-site facilities, and some families may also consider options in nearby larger towns like Langdon or Devils Lake, which could have a wider price range.
Are there any state-specific regulations or licensing requirements for assisted living facilities in North Dakota that affect Sarles?
Yes, all assisted living facilities in North Dakota, including any serving the Sarles area, must be licensed by the North Dakota Department of Health and Human Services (HHS), Health Facilities Division. They must comply with the state's regulations under the North Dakota Century Code Chapter 50-31.2, which governs basic care facilities (the state's term for assisted living). These regulations cover staff training, resident rights, medication management, safety standards, and required services. Facilities in smaller communities like Sarles must meet the same state standards as those in larger cities.
What types of daily living assistance and healthcare services are typically available at assisted living facilities in or near Sarles, ND?
Facilities in the Sarles region typically provide assistance with activities of daily living (ADLs) such as bathing, dressing, grooming, and medication management. Given the rural nature of the area, it's crucial to inquire about on-site healthcare access. Services often include meal preparation, housekeeping, laundry, and scheduled transportation for appointments. However, due to Sarles's small size, more specialized medical care or frequent on-site physician visits may be limited, and residents often rely on local clinics in Sarles or hospitals in nearby cities like Langdon or Devils Lake for more complex needs.
Given that Sarles is a very small town, how many assisted living facilities are available locally, and what are the options for seniors who need care?
Sarles itself, with a population of under 50 people, is unlikely to have a dedicated, large-scale assisted living facility within the city limits. Senior care options for residents of Sarles typically involve in-home care services, adult day care (potentially in neighboring communities), or relocation to assisted living or basic care facilities in larger nearby towns such as Langdon (approximately 20 miles away), Devils Lake (about 50 miles away), or even Grand Forks. Families often need to expand their search to these surrounding areas to find licensed residential care communities with availability.
What local or state resources in North Dakota can help families in Sarles pay for or find assisted living?
Families in Sarles can utilize several North Dakota state resources. The North Dakota Department of Human Services' Aging Services Division is a primary contact for information on long-term care options and potential financial assistance programs like Medicaid waiver programs (e.g., the Home and Community-Based Services waiver for the elderly), which may help cover some assisted living costs for eligible individuals. The North Dakota Long Term Care Ombudsman program advocates for resident rights. Locally, the Pembina County Social Services office (serving the Sarles area) and Area Agencies on Aging, such as the Lake Region District (based in Devils Lake), can provide referrals, assessments, and support for navigating care options in the region.
